10812 I-35 South , Austin, TX 78748
10812 I-35 South , Austin, TX 78748

Onion Creek Volkswagen Review By Juan Galvan-Vega

18 Mar, 2021
5/5
Juan  Galvan-Vega

Friendly staff and excellent service.

Service Provided by Onion  Creek Volkswagen
  • share
  • share